Who We Are

Our People
Founded in May 2006, PenMet Foundation is a growing, dynamic organization governed by a volunteer board of directors. Without the time, energy, and expertise of a number of individuals—including board members, Harbor Family Park project campaign chair and committee volunteers—the Foundation would not be able to effectively accomplish its mission.

Board Committees
PenMet Foundation has three standing committees comprised of board members, PenMet Parks staff and community volunteers. These committees meet regularly throughout the year and largely serve to provide governance, direction and ensure the growth and development of the organization.

  • Executive Committee
    The Foundation's Executive Committee is comprised of its officers and meets more frequently than the full board. Its primary function is to ensure the sound operation of the Foundation in all respects.
  • Finance committee
    The Finance Committee oversees the Foundation's fiscal position, reviews its financial systems and assists in development of annual report filings.
  • Board Development Committee
    The Board Development Committee is responsible for the general affairs of the board. General responsibilities include:
    • To prepare priorities for board composition
    • To meet with prospective board members and recommend candidates to the board
    • To recommend a slate of officers to the board
    • To conduct orientation sessions for new board members and to organize training sessions for the entire board, and
    • To suggest new, non-board individuals for committee membership.
  • Development & Fundraising Committee
    The Development & Fundraising Committee's job is not simply to raise money. The Committee is responsible for devising a fundraising plan and overseeing the Foundation's overall fundraising and, in particular, the fundraising done by the board.
  • Media & Communications Committee
    The Media & Communications Committee oversees the communication strategies of the PenMet Foundation, including but not limited to, raising awareness of the PenMet Foundation, its projects and its relationship with the Peninsula Metropolitan Parks District through focused messaging, media and marketing strategies.
  • Advanced Planning & Program Development Committee
    Generally, the Advanced Planning & Program Development Committee works to assist the PenMet Foundation and its Board of Directors in identifying potential future park project sites, park projects, and land acquisition efforts throughout the Gig Harbor peninsula.

Harbor Family Park Campaign Committee
The Foundation’s signature project, Harbor Family Park (HFP), was launched in early 2006 with the belief that children and families in communities throughout the peninsula should enjoy convenient access to nearby parks, playgrounds, and green spaces for the various benefits they provide. The Project site is located in the Cromwell/Artondale area off the main arterial road to Fox Island; click here for more information on the Harbor Family Park project.

This multi-year project is truly one of community, and a significant undertaking.

Much work lies ahead to meet the community’s vision of a completed park by 2009! The immediate goal is to raise the $1.4 million needed to acquire the land and establish a park maintenance endowment by September 2007.

The next task will be working with the community to raise the $6.3 million needed to complete final design work, permitting, site preparation, and park development.

The Harbor Family Park Campaign Committee is comprised of the board, Harbor Family Park Committees, and many community volunteer leaders.
